WKU's Online Degree Program Rankings, Awards & Accreditation


Western Kentucky University is accredited by the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ools Commission on Colleges (SACSCOC) award associate, baccalaureate, masters, specialist, and doctorate degrees.   • #15 U.S. News & World Report Bachelor's Programs for Veterans
  • The Best Online Colleges for Military Families, thebestchools.org
  • "Best for Vets 4-year College" - Military Times Edge magazine for six consecutive years
  • Designated as a "Military Friendly School" for EVERY YEAR since 2009 - Victory Media
  • Named Top 100 Military Friendly School - Victory Media 2016
  • Recognized as one of the top 10 schools in the 2016 Best Colleges for Veterans and the 2016 Best Online Colleges for Veterans
  • Named one of the Best Colleges for Veterans among Regional Universities in the South - US News & World Report
  • Recognized as one of the "25 Great Colleges for Veterans" - MONEY Magazine
  • Yellow Ribbon School and MyCAA participating university
